Swelling and pain
Hello doctor, 5-6 days ago I felt a mosquito bite, between the place where stool is passed and the place where it goes to the penis, so I scratched a little, now gradually a big swelling has appeared there which is painful, but there is no pain while walking, but there is pain while sitting, what should I do

This may be a local skin infection, inflamed hair follicle, or a small abscess rather than a simple mosquito bite, especially if the swelling is increasing and painful.

Hi, swelling and pain in that area after a bite and scratching is common and often from minor infection or irritation.  Keep it clean and dry, avoid further scratching.  It should ease soon but better to get examined.  Feel free to consult for further guidance.
